以太坊安全事故
以太坊是一种基于区块链技术的去中心化平台,被广泛用于智能合约和去中心化应用程序的开发。然而,正如其他任何系统一样,以太坊也面临安全问题。本文将详细介绍最近发生的一起以太坊安全事故。
背景
2016年,以太坊遭受了一次安全事故,导致巨额的数字货币被盗。这起安全事故的导火索是一份名为DAO(去中心化自治组织)的智能合约代码存在漏洞。攻击者利用了DAO智能合约中的一个逻辑错误,并成功转移了大量以太币。
原因
安全事故的发生主要归因于智能合约代码存在的漏洞。在DAO的智能合约中,存在一个逻辑错误,使得攻击者能够多次重复执行一笔交易,从而重复收取以太币。这导致攻击者可以无限制地从DAO合约中转移资金。
影响
这次以太坊安全事故导致了约300万枚以太币的转移,价值逾6000万美元。盗窃行为的发现震惊了以太坊社区,并引发了广泛的讨论和争议。社区成员们开始怀疑以太坊的安全性和可靠性,导致以太币的价格暴跌。
应对措施
为了解决这次安全事故,以太坊社区采取了紧急措施。首先,以太坊核心开发人员决定暂停所有的以太币交易,并回滚到DAO合约代码发生安全事故之前的区块。这意味着任何与DAO相关的交易都被取消,以太币被返还给原本的所有者。
此外,以太坊团队还进行了一系列其他改进措施,包括对智能合约进行审计,修复其他潜在的漏洞,并加强了以太坊的安全性架构。他们还通过提供赏金计划来鼓励安全专家发现以太坊的漏洞,并及时解决。
结论
以太坊安全事故成为了区块链领域的一个重要教训。它提醒我们,尽管区块链技术具有巨大的潜力,但安全性仍然是一个重大的挑战。以太坊社区通过采取应对措施来修复问题,继续推动区块链的发展。我们应该从这次事件中吸取教训,并持续加强对区块链系统的安全性。























